Consider the three dispacement vectors A= (3i -3j) m, B=(i-4j) m and C= (-2i + 5j) m. (the i's and j's should havehats on them couldn't figure out how to do it). Use the component method to determine (a) the magnitude and direction of the vector D = A + B + C (b) the magnitude and direction of E = -A - B + C
Explanation / Answer
X-component of D = X - component of A + X-component of B+ X-component of C = 3 + 1 -2 = 2 Y-component of D = Y - component of A + Y-componentof B + Y-component of C =-3 -4+5 = -2 So, Vector D = 2 i - 2 j So, magnitude of D = [ 4 + 4 ] = 2.828 m Let it makes an angle with X - axis then tan = -2 / 2 = -1 = -45 o Similarly you done next problem Similarly you done next problem
